• star

    4.6

  • star

    4.89

  • star

    4.94

  • star

    4.7

  • star

    4.6

  • star

    4.89

  • star

    4.94

  • star

    4.7

University & Pro Programs

img icon UNIVERSITY
https://d1vwxdpzbgdqj.cloudfront.net/s3-public-images/learning-partners/frame1.png university img

McCombs School of Business at The University of Texas at Austin

6 months  • Online

360° Cloud Learning
img icon PRO
NEW
Application & Network Security Essentials
img icon PRO
Ethical Hacking Techniques
2 projects

Free Networking Courses

img icon BASICS
Basics of Computer Networking
star   4.43 53.7K+ learners 3 hrs

Skills: OSI Model, TCP/IP Protocol Suite, IP Addressing, Subnetting, Routing and Switching, Network Devices, Network Security Basics, Wireless Networking, Ethernet Technologies, DNS and DHCP, VPN Concepts, Troubleshooting Techniques, Network Topologies, Firewalls

free icon BASICS
Basics of Computer Networking
star   4.43 53.7K+ learners 3 hrs

Skills: OSI Model, TCP/IP Protocol Suite, IP Addressing, Subnetting, Routing and Switching, Network Devices, Network Security Basics, Wireless Networking, Ethernet Technologies, DNS and DHCP, VPN Concepts, Troubleshooting Techniques, Network Topologies, Firewalls

Learn Networking & Get Completion Certificates

A Computer Network defines a set of computer devices that share resources located on or provided by network nodes. The computers communicate with one another through standard communication protocols over digital connections. These connections are composed of telecommunication network technologies based on optical, physically wired, and wireless radio-frequency technologies and may be set up in several different network topologies. 

 

Personal computers, servers, networking equipment, and other specialized or general-purpose hosts can all function as nodes in a computer network. They can have hostnames and are identifiable by network addresses. After being assigned, hostnames act as recognizable labels for the nodes and are rarely updated. Communication protocols like the Internet Protocol use network address to locate and identify the nodes. Computer networks can be categorized using a variety of factors, including the signal transmission medium, bandwidth, communications protocols used to organize network size, network traffic, topology, traffic management system, and organizational goals. Computer networks allow users to access the World Wide Web, stream digital video and audio, share printers, fax machines, and application and storage servers, and use email and instant messaging software.

 

Communication Protocols

A communication protocol defines a set of rules governing data exchange through a network. Different communication protocols have different properties, and they can employ circuit mode or packet switching, be connection-oriented or connectionless, and have flat or hierarchical addressing.

 

A protocol stack is frequently built in accordance with the OSI model and divides communications functions into protocol layers. Each layer uses the services of the next layer until the lowest layer is in charge of the hardware that transmits data across the media. Protocol layering is widely used in computer networking. The World Wide Web protocol HTTP running over TCP over IP (the Internet protocols) over the WiFi protocol is a prime illustration of a protocol stack. When a user is browsing the internet at home, this stack is employed between the wireless router and the user's PC.

 

Computer Networking Protocols

 

  • Internet Protocol Suite

The core of all contemporary networking is the Internet Protocol Suite, generally known as TCP/IP. Over a network that is intrinsically unreliable and is traversed by datagram transmission utilizing the Internet protocol, it provides connection-less and connection-oriented services (IP). The protocol's successor with significantly expanded addressing capabilities, the protocol suite's key specifications include addressing, identity, and routing for Internet Protocol Version 4 (IPv4) and IPv6. The Internet Protocol Suite is the Internet's defining set of protocols.

 

  • Ethernet

Wired LANs employ the Ethernet family of technologies. 

 

  • IEEE 802

 

A group of IEEE standards known as IEEE 802 deal with metropolitan and local area networks. The complete IEEE 802 protocol suite offers a broad range of networking capabilities. The addressing method used by the protocols is flat, and the OSI model's layers 1 and 2 are where they primarily function.

 

For instance, MAC bridging (IEEE 802.1D) deals with the Spanning Tree Protocol-based routing of Ethernet packets. In WLANs, it is what the home user sees when they have to enter a "wireless access key." IEEE 802.1X is a port-based Network Access Control protocol that serves as the foundation for the authentication procedures used in VLANs.

 

  • Wireless LAN

The most popular component of the IEEE 802 protocol suite for home users is wireless LAN based on the IEEE 802.11 specifications, popularly known as WLAN or WiFi. Wired Ethernet and IEEE 802.11 have many similar characteristics.

 

  • SONET/SDH

Standardized multiplexing systems like Synchronous Optical Networking (SONET) and Synchronous Digital Hierarchy (SDH) use lasers to transmit multiple digital bit streams via optical fiber. They were initially created to facilitate circuit-switched digital telephony and convey circuit-mode communications from various sources. However, SONET/SDH was also the clear choice for transmitting Asynchronous Transfer Mode (ATM) frames based on its protocol neutrality and transport-oriented capabilities.

 

  • Asynchronous Transfer Mode

Asynchronous Transfer Mode (ATM) is a switching method in communication networks. Data is encoded into tiny, fixed-sized cells using asynchronous time-division multiplexing. This contrasts with other protocols that use variable-sized packets or frames, like Ethernet or the Internet Protocol Suite. Circuit-switched networking and packet-switched networking are comparable to ATM. This makes it a wise choice for a network that manages conventional high-throughput data traffic and real-time, low-latency content like voice and video. In the connection-oriented approach used by ATM, a virtual circuit between two endpoints must be formed before the actual data transmission can start. ATMs continue to play a role in the final stage, or the link between an Internet service provider and the home user.

 

  • Cellular Standards

Global System for Mobile Communications (GSM), CDMA2000, cdmaOne, Evolution-Data Optimized (EV-DO), General Packet Radio Service (GPRS), Enhanced Data Rates for GSM Evolution (EDGE), Digital Enhanced Cordless Telecommunications (DECT), Universal Mobile Telecommunications System (UMTS), Digital AMPS (IS-136/TDMA), and Integrated Digital Enhanced Network are a few examples of the various digital cellular standards (iDEN).

 

Routing

Routing is the process of choosing network routes for the conveyance of network traffic. Routing is used in various networks, including circuit-switching and packet-switched networks.

 

Routing protocols in packet-switched networks direct packet forwarding through intermediary nodes. Typically, intermediate nodes include switches, routers, bridges, gateways, firewalls, or other types of network infrastructure. Although they may have limited performance due to the absence of specialized hardware, general-purpose computers can also forward packets and conduct routing.
The routing procedure controls forwarding based on routing tables, which keep track of the routes to different network destinations. Routing algorithms typically use one network path at a time, and multiple alternative paths can be employed for multipath routing algorithms. 

 

In contrast to bridging, routing assumes that network addresses are organized, and comparable addresses indicate close proximity inside the network. Structured addresses make it possible to define the path to a collection of devices in a single routing table entry. Structured addressing, which routers employ, performs better in extensive networks than unstructured addressing, which bridging uses. The Internet uses structured IP addresses. On Ethernet and other local area networks, bridging is performed using unstructured MAC addresses.

 

PG Program

Now that you have more than enough reasons to build your career by acquiring skills through Networking courses, you realize its scope in the industry. Relish the opportunity to build a secure network in your organization as:

  • Network and Computer Systems Administrator
  • Computer and Information Systems Manager
  • Computer Network Architect
  • Computer Systems Analyst
  • Computer Network Support Specialist

 

Enroll in Great Learning’s Cloud Computing certificate courses and gain expertise badged by world-class universities. 

down arrow img
Our learners also choose

Learner reviews of the Free Networking Courses

Our learners share their experiences of our courses

4.43
68%
21%
6%
1%
4%
Reviewer Profile

5.0

Country Flag Malaysia
“Easy to Understand, Especially for a Beginner”
The course is well-structured, making complex concepts simple and approachable. The instructor breaks down each topic into manageable segments, which is very helpful for beginners. The quizzes and assignments reinforce learning effectively, and the pace is just right for those new to the subject. I appreciated the practical examples that made theoretical ideas easier to grasp. Overall, it’s an excellent starting point for anyone looking to gain a solid foundation.
Reviewer Profile

5.0

Country Flag India
“Basics of Computer Networks”
The course was very easy to understand, and I got to brush up on my own knowledge about networking and data communications. Thank you.
Reviewer Profile

5.0

Country Flag India
“Comprehensive Introduction to Networking Concepts”
I really appreciated the in-depth coverage of networking fundamentals, from the OSI model to routing protocols. The instructor was clear and concise, making the complex concepts easy to grasp. The quizzes and assignments helped reinforce the material, and the curriculum was well-organized, building logically from one concept to the next. Overall, it provided a strong foundation in networking basics.
Reviewer Profile

5.0

Country Flag Poland
“Great Summary”
Very good course to have a revision of the basics of networking.
Reviewer Profile

5.0

Country Flag India
“Introduction to the Basics of Computer Networks”
It was really a good session and very helpful. There was depth in the content.
Reviewer Profile

5.0

Country Flag India
“Completed Basics of Computer Networking Course on Great Learning”
I had a great experience learning the basics of computer networking through Great Learning. The course was well-structured and easy to follow, with clear explanations of core concepts. It provided a strong foundation for anyone interested in networking. Highly recommend it for beginners looking to get started in the field!
Reviewer Profile

5.0

“Great Learning Experience: Very Informative”
This course was very informative and provided a thorough understanding of computer networks. The quizzes and assignments were well-structured, making it easier to grasp the key concepts. Highly recommended for anyone looking to dive deep into networking!
Reviewer Profile

5.0

“User-Friendly Curriculum and Easy-to-Understand Lessons”
I recently completed an online IT networking course, and I must say it exceeded my expectations in many ways. The course was well-structured and covered essential topics such as network architecture, protocols (like TCP/IP and UDP), IP addressing, subnetting, and troubleshooting. The progression of the lessons was smooth, starting from basic networking concepts and gradually moving to more advanced topics, which made it easy to follow regardless of prior knowledge.
Reviewer Profile

5.0

“Lecture Notes Are Easy to Understand and Very Clear”
The networking basics online course was highly informative, breaking down complex concepts into easy-to-understand lessons. The flexibility and structure helped me grasp TCP/IP protocols, IP addressing, and routing fundamentals effectively. The hands-on labs and quizzes made the learning process engaging and practical. I highly recommend it!
Reviewer Profile

5.0

Country Flag India
“Understanding Layered Communication in Computer Networks”
In a computer networks course, learning about the OSI model was a key experience. It introduced me to the concept of layered communication, where each layer handles specific tasks such as data formatting, transmission, routing, and security. This model made it easier to understand how different protocols and technologies interact, ensuring efficient and secure data transfer across networks. It provided a solid foundation for understanding modern networking systems.

Frequently Asked Questions

What are the prerequisites to learning these free Networking courses?

Basic search algorithms and skills to work with operating systems can help you get a better hold of Networking. 
 

How to learn Networking courses for free?

Begin with learning basic search algorithms, operating systems, and virtual machine concepts. You can follow concepts and learn from these Networking certificate courses if you are already familiar with them.  
 

Can I learn free Networking courses on my own?

Industry experts teach these courses. With their guidance, you can learn from these free Networking courses at your own pace. 
 

How long does it take to complete these free Networking courses?

These courses range from 2-3 hours. But you can learn Networking at your leisure since the courses are self-paced. 
 

How do I learn Networking from the basic to the advanced level?

This free Networking course suite includes video content for basic and advanced concepts. Enroll in these courses and learn from them online for free. 
 

Will I get certificates after completing these free Networking courses?

Yes, you will receive free Networking certificates for each course after successfully completing them. 

What knowledge and skills will I gain upon completing these free Networking courses?

After completing these courses, you will have a thorough knowledge of Networking, Cloud Platforms, Cyber Security, Network Architecture, and Networking Security. You will gain skills to employ with tasks to work on Cloud Networking with AWS VPC, Virtual Machines, Ethical Hacking, Mobile Platforms, and advanced Cyber Security tasks. 
 

Will I have lifetime access to these free Networking courses with certificates?

You will have lifetime access to these free Networking courses after successfully enrolling. These Networking certificates also hold lifetime validity after you have successfully completed the courses. 
 

How much do these Networking courses cost?

These are free Networking courses; you can learn them online on the Great Learning Academy platform without paying. 
 

Who are eligible to take these free Networking courses?

Anybody with basic search algorithms, operating systems, and virtual machines can take these free Networking courses. 
 

What are my next learning options after these Networking courses?

After learning Computer Networks thoroughly, you can learn from the Cloud Computing Training and earn skills to be a certified Computer Networking practitioner. 

 

Is it worth learning Networking?

Yes, it is worth learning Networking. Networking advantages include cost-effectiveness, storage efficiency, flexibility, and data security. It also makes it simple for employees to communicate information, enhancing productivity and efficiency.
 

Why is Computer Networking so popular?

Networking is popular because:

  • Increase in efficiency
  • Optimize convenience and flexibility
  • Allow File sharing
  • Sharing of peripherals and internet access

What jobs demand you to learn Computer Networks?

Learning Computer Networks offers various job opportunities to both freshers and those looking to position themselves in higher designations, like:

  • Network and Computer Systems Administrator
  • Computer and Information Systems Manager
  • Computer Network Architect
  • Computer Systems Analyst
  • Computer Network Support Specialist
     

Why take these courses to learn Networking from Great Learning Academy?

Great Learning, a popular ed-tech firm, believes in transforming lives. Popular free online courses are offered by the Great Learning Academy initiative to help learners, trained by industry experts, excel in the fields they are interested in free of cost. More than 6 million students in 140 countries have benefited from Great Learning Academy's free online courses with certificates. Furthermore, it offers students a variety of assignments and projects to work on to brush up on and improve their skill set. These free Networking courses help enthusiasts learn concepts from basics and also understand to work with advanced concepts online. 
 

What are the steps to enroll in these free Networking courses?

To learn Networking concepts, you need to:

  1. Go to the course page
  2. Click on the “Enroll for Free” button
  3. Start learning free Networking courses online.